Load Dependence of Hardness in Sintered Submicrometer Al2O3 and ZrO2

Abstract
Monolithic alumina bodies with a grain size of 0.5 micrometer and submicron tetragonal ZrO2(3 mol-percent Y2O3) polycrystals were produced and investigated. With decreasing indentation load, the hardness increases but may again decrease below about 5 N; relevant measurements require the application of fairly high loads. Decreasing grain sizes increase the hardness of alumina and zirconia ceramics even for very small grain sizes in the submicron range .
